I have been to AKL twice during the first two weeks of May. The pool was always lovely and uncrowded until early afternoon. Then I guess people return from the parks for a break and it can get very, very crowded until after dinner time. It's open 24 hours, no lifeguard after 9 or 10 p.m., and there's always a good amount of people enjoying the pool, but it was never crowded at all.
